Output f1064d51ea6060c159d2d796b8ae8b66c1bd364f0fe45540d3f3e34447c3f0af:8

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3dda6e8c891fe93e8705f8659cb9962f093565 OP_EQUAL
address
9zfRaHysbFf6BYoqeYXN2XHVuJ6RAe851v
transaction
f1064d51ea6060c159d2d796b8ae8b66c1bd364f0fe45540d3f3e34447c3f0af